That said, let’s get to 'syntax': it comes from the Greek (which you don't know) syn + taxis, and means "to arrange together." The subject of syntax concerns the correct arrangement of the parts of a sentence. Rhetoric is the art of eloquence, originally; subsequently, it comes to indicate a linguistic standard typical of both forensic declamations and more, before becoming a derogatory term to refer to an artificial and stereotyped linguistic code. As for poetry, which derives from the Greek poiein "to compose, to create," it has rules and a specific linguistic code. There are metrical rules, such as rhyme. There are stylistic rules, such as rhetorical figures. Regarding its function, poetry, by definition, has the task of transposing the everyday life into an ideal and abstract plane. Look at Leopardi in 'A Silvia'; he talks about Silvia, a humble girl, but he elevates her from the everyday context, making her the symbol of Hope.
